Patios are classic small pours — a few yards, often in a backyard with tricky access. We batch at the truck and can work with your finisher on placement logistics, and because quantities are metered, a curvy or multi-level patio costs what it actually measures.

Planning finishes? Broom, trowel, exposed aggregate, or stamped work is up to your finisher — what we control is fresh, consistent material so the surface they work is uniform from first yard to last.

What Rancho Murieta customers notice first is what's missing — no anxious countdown while a barrel truck fights traffic from a distant plant. The materials arrive dry, the mixing happens at your forms, and workability is exactly what it should be. Site prep makes or breaks pour day: firm, stable ground for the rig, forms staked and squared, and a washout spot sorted before the truck arrives. How thick should a patio be?

Most patios in our region are poured around four inches thick over a compacted base; your finisher will confirm for your soil and use. Run your dimensions through the calculator for a yardage estimate.

Can you match concrete color across a patio pour?

Uniformity comes from consistent batching — one calibrated unit, one material source, one sequence — which is exactly how volumetric supply works. Discuss any color additives with dispatch when ordering.
